We can divide words into two types. Content words carry more meaning.
We say them with more stress. Function words carry less meaning. Example:
He doesn’t like to eat spicy or oily food in the morning.
Content words (stressed)
question words: what, where
nouns: fruit, dinner
most verbs: eat, like
adjectives: creamy, spicy
adverbs: fast, quickly
negative auxiliary verbs: don’t, isn’t
function words (unstressed)
article: a, the
pronouns: she, her
prepositions: at, in
conjunctions: and, or
the verb be: is, are
positive auxiliary verbs: does, do
